Dolphin Bay Drive House

Completed in late 2012

This project involved designing a new residence on a challenging site in Sunshine Beach

The block approximately 750 sm has an irregular shape with site / front and back boundaries at angles to each other and with a 4.5 m fall from the Noosa National Park on the back boundary to the street frontage

The block also has a dry creek bed running across one side

The Client brief was to design a residence incorporating two bedrooms / two bathrooms with a living / dining / kitchen / laundry / double garage with large store room and a 65 sm art studio

The design language was to be a balance of contemporary & sculptural elements yet tread softly on the environment

The design reflects the topography of the site being split level and almost hovers over the sand
The roof structure is bold and seamlessly suspended above the floor levels

The pools acid yellow wall adds a sense of both drama and humor the architecture language
